Digital Sustainment Platform
A DoW-Approved Platform for Warfighter Readiness
The Digital Sustainment Platform (DSP) provides cloud-based industry best practice advanced analytics, engineering, manufacturing, modeling & simulation, product quality, and supply chain management service-based capabilities for the Department of War (DoW), Defense Logistics Agency (DLA), and DoD Arsenals, Depots, and Shipyards, and extends these same capabilities via a Service Portfolio Management (SPM) strategy to Original Equipment Manufacturers (OEM) and Small-to-Medium Manufacturers (SMM) ensuring availability of standards-based approaches for achieving DoW digital engineering, model-based engineering, model-based manufacturing, and model-based sustainment objectives. The DSP's fully integrated SPM strategy provides opportunities to assess, evaluate, and modify service-based capabilities (e.g., engineering Computer Aided Design (CAD) applications) to make sure the proper mix of applications, tools, and services are made available to DoW, DLA, OEM, and SMM analytical, functional, and technical members of the DoW organic and wider U.S. defense manufacturing industrial base enterprise.

Problem Statement
Maximize and extend warfighter core capabilities to repair and maintain weapons systems via a state-of-the-art modern, scalable, and secure IT Tool designed and developed with underlying COTS technology stack & architecture
Technology Solution Statement
DSP is a proven, scalable suite of best-of-breed applications, tools and services for Engineering, Supply Chain, Manufacturing, Procurement, Quality and Analytics. DSP maximizes and extends warfighter core capabilities to repair and maintain weapons systems in a contested environment with limited-to-no access to resupply, IT infrastructure or networking.
Benefits Statement
- Repair and maintain weapons systems in the battlefield via COTS technology
- Collaborate throughout the Sustainment Process and Generate 3D Technical Data Packages under configuration and under control
- Ingest data from commonly used CAD platforms to provide 3D CAD Models in all available standard industry acceptable formats
- Quickly analyze, categorize, and prioritize manufacturing requirements
- Expedite certification of manufacturing processes and issuance of production part approvals
